Similes vs Metaphors

Simile Example

She was as fearless as thunder during the speech.

Metaphor Example

She was thunder rolling through the auditorium.

Similes use “like” or “as,” while metaphors describe something directly.


How to Use Similes for Confidence Naturally

Match the Character’s Personality

Quiet confidence and loud confidence feel different. A calm leader may suit “as steady as sunrise,” while a fearless athlete may fit “as bold as lightning.”


Use Emotion Instead of Decoration

Strong similes should deepen emotion instead of simply sounding dramatic. Readers connect more strongly with imagery tied to real feelings and experiences.


Draw Inspiration From Nature and Movement

Many powerful similes come from:

  • storms
  • oceans
  • fire
  • mountains
  • sunlight
  • animals
  • music

These images naturally create strength and emotional energy.


Avoid Overused Comparisons

Common lines like “brave as a lion” may feel predictable. Fresh imagery feels more memorable and emotionally rich.

Examples:

  • Calm as still water
  • Like fire glowing in darkness
  • Certain as the tide
